#a7e3e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a7e3e4 is composed of 65.5% red, 89%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.8% cyan, 0.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 181 degrees, a saturation of 53% and a lightness of 77.5%. #a7e3e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4fc7c9.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#a7e3e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a7e3e4 has RGB values of R:167, G:227,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 11002852.
